Story: 5/10 The story wasn't so great and left lots of questions unanswered.

Music: 9/10 The music was actually good. Very catchy and has an awesome beat.

Graphics: 7.5/10 They weren't that good, but they didn't have to be. They work just fine.

Controls: 10/10 Honestly I can't complain.

Gameplay: 7/10 Not bad, but I've seen better

For those of you who know me it's no secret that I hate Princess Peach. The Blonde princess is kidnapped too often, always wears the same dress, and is often confused when in the winner's circle. It's no surprise that when I heard she was getting her own DS game I was very dissapointed by Nintendo.

Anywho, about a month ago I'm walking in the park when I just happen to find a copy of Super Princess Peach just lying on the ground. Since I had nothing to lose, I decided to give the game a try. Much to my surprise the game did not suck. Honestly, I was half expecting the game to be 4 levels of a PMSing princess, but the game is so much more.

The best way to describe it would game would be a Platform /Puzzle adventure. In the game, Peach has enough mood swings to get her through 8 fun filled worlds WITHOUT BEING KIDNAPED!!! So how does Peach handle such dangers all by her lonesome self? Well, Peach's abilities are the same as any other woman; Throwing tantrums big enough to melt ice and lift Hot air balloons, Laughing hysterically to levitate onto higher grounds, Crying over nothing while running away from danger at lighting speed, and doing absolutely nothing all day to restore energy. Ok so maybe not your average woman. In all seriousness, Peach handles herself surprisingly well... Too well if you ask me. The obvious question that comes up after playing this game is, "Exactly how does she manage to be kidnapped with such moves?" Hm... me thinks she and Bowser have a thing going on, Bowser jr Anyone?

Getting back on track, the game is pretty much Old School Mario, except there is no Marion. All villains in the game arrive from previous games and are usually defeated in the same manner as before. However these classic villains will suffer from mood swings from time to time as well, so watch out. Well the levels are pretty easy, and the bosses are too tough. The game has alot of replay value on your way to obtaining 100%. Did you unlock all the secret stages?

Overall: 8.5/10 If you are an Uber fan of Mario platforms, you may want to pick this game up. But I would rather suggest Yoshi's Island DS.
